So, you’ve decided to build a new website for your or replace an existing website for your business. Where should you start and what pre-planning should you do before hiring an Internet Marketing firm to help you? As simple as it seems, this is one of the most common questions I receive when meeting a prospective client.
I always respond to this question the same way, a well-defined plan will help you to create a successful website design that will help you grow your business by attracting new visitors and improving sales with a solid return on your investment.
1) Identify your Target Market
Who are your potential customers and what action do you want them to take when they visit your website? You need to determine who your ideal customer is and understand their needs. For example, are they interested in buying a productor service that solves a problem, or are they looking for information to make a purchase decision?
What if your visitor doesn’t buy from you during their first visit? What other actions would you like to see your visitor take before they leave your site?
2) Identify and Resarch your Online Competition
Review competitor websites to get an idea of what you like and dislike. Use this information to make your website stand out from theirs.
3) Determine the Structure of your Website and the Functionality You Need
How many pages should your website have? At minimum to brand your business well you need to have the following pages: Home, About Us, FAQ’s, Products or Services, Customer Case Studies or Testimonials, Informational Articles, News Stories or Press Releases, Privacy Policy, Contact Us, Disclosure Statements, and of course, Sales Pages to increase conversion.
Next, you need to focus on how you want your website to function. Do you want online forms or payment processing? Do you want to collect email addresses for lead nurturing? Do you need to be able to update the website yourself?
4) Determine How you will Drive Traffic to your Website
In order for your website to be successful you need to promote it via traditional advertising or online advertising on a consistent basis. Do you need to attract many visitors quickly, or are you looking to build traffic consistenly over time? Do you want to learn more about your website visitor patterns so that you can make adjustments to improve your website? This is an important question to answer as it will help you learn about visitor behaviors so that you can make fact based decisions to adjust your website and further improve your sales.
5) Determine your Budget
Every business needs to invest some portion of their sales revenue toward marketing activities in oder to grow and remain viable as a business entity. So, how much are you willing to spend for your initial website and Internet Marketing solution? How much will you budget for future year’s to keep your website fresh and drive more traffic? How will you measure results so that you are making an investment in your business with an ROI, instead of simply carrying another expense on the books?
Spending some time thinking about these tips, questions and your specific interests in advance of hiring someone to represent you is a wise first step.
